EMPATHY MAPPING
What is an Empathy Map?
The Empathy Map is a powerful tool designed to help
designers empathize with users and synthesize
observations from their research.
This a phase from which we get insights about the
user’s needs, pain points, emotions and
behaviour.
An effective tool at the initial stages (after the
research stage but before requirements and
concepts) of the design process.
